    It seems some data has been corrupted when moving, the CPT info is stored in the options table under “geodir_post_types” this value seems corrupt.

    For the sake of anyone coming across this thread I had been doing an Import/Export of the database data. I had to go into the options table and find the row ‘geodir_post_types’ and manually copy and paste the ‘option_value’ data from the original server to the new one. Works now.
